Towers of London

CBRE Residential’s latest research reveals the increase in residential tower development in London, and the positive impact it is having on housing supply. 

A recent surge in residential tower construction means there are now 135 in the pipeline, providing over 70,000 units. With 14,000 already under construction, this equals nearly two years of the Mayor’s housing targets, generating a huge number of much needed new homes.
The towers are located in clusters across London, due to planning regulations which state that tall buildings should be limited to sites in central areas and opportunity zones.
For more insight into the world of London’s towers, download a copy of the report here